Josh Clarke marks Barnet debut with goal as York suffer again

Josh Clarke's 90th-minute debut goal helped Barnet end their three-game losing streak with a 3-1 success over York.

The Brentford loanee slid past York goalkeeper Scott Flinders at the death following second-half goals from Bees pair John Akinde and Michael Gash.

Midfielder Michael Coulson had briefly levelled for the visitors in the 80th minute.

Bondz N'Gala should have put the hosts ahead in the 20th minute but the unmarked centre-back scuffed wide from 10 yards after being teed up by former Minsterman Gash.

Substitute Akinde, who came on in the 51st minute, broke the deadlock eight minutes after his introduction, slotting past Flinders after being played through by Gash.

Coulson forced a fine fingertip save from Jamie Stephens with a powerful right-foot drive before levelling with a drilled 20-yarder struck 10 minutes from time.

Parity did not last long, however, as Gash smashed a 25-yard free-kick into the bottom right corner two minutes later.

New arrival Clarke then raced clear to beat Flinders in the final minute and ensure the visitors' winless run stretched to seven Sky Bet League Two games.
